Anglican chant, also known as english chant, is a way to sing unmetrical texts, including psalms and canticles from the bible, by matching the natural speechrhythm of the words to the notes of a simple harmonized melody. Nunc dimittis also song of simeon or canticle of simeon is a canticle from a text in the second chapter of luke luke 2. Evensong is the common name for a christian church service originating in the anglican tradition as part of the reformed practice of the daily office or canonical hours. Lukes gospel ii, 2932, is the last in historical sequence of the three great canticles of the new testament, the other two being the magnificat canticle of mary and the benedictus canticle of zachary. When the first book of common prayer was published, in 1549, a need was felt for service music similar to that which had been used for the old latin rites.
